Scott Blackwell is a scholar working on Physiology, Cardiology and Cardiovascular Medicine and Health, Toxicology and Mutagenesis. According to data from OpenAlex, Scott Blackwell has authored 17 papers receiving a total of 584 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Physiology, 6 papers in Cardiology and Cardiovascular Medicine and 3 papers in Health, Toxicology and Mutagenesis. Recurrent topics in Scott Blackwell’s work include Nitric Oxide and Endothelin Effects (6 papers), Heart Failure Treatment and Management (3 papers) and Vitamin D Research Studies (2 papers). Scott Blackwell is often cited by papers focused on Nitric Oxide and Endothelin Effects (6 papers), Heart Failure Treatment and Management (3 papers) and Vitamin D Research Studies (2 papers). Scott Blackwell collaborates with scholars based in United Kingdom, United States and Panama. Scott Blackwell's co-authors include Dinesh Talwar, D S O’Reilly, Donald C. McMillan, John Kinsella, J. Harten, Susan Knox, A Wallace, Barry Toole, Neeraj Dhaun and Jane Goddard and has published in prestigious journals such as Journal of the American College of Cardiology, American Journal of Clinical Nutrition and Kidney International.
